The Rise of Generative AI and its Impact

Generative AI, encompassing models like large language models and image generators, has rapidly moved from a research curiosity to a mainstream tool. These models are capable of creating entirely new content – text, images, audio, and even code – based on the data they’ve been trained on. This capability is revolutionizing numerous industries, from marketing and content creation to software development and scientific research. The ease with which these tools can produce high-quality outputs is lowering the barriers to entry for creative pursuits and accelerating the pace of innovation.

However, this ease of use also presents several challenges, including concerns about copyright infringement, the spread of misinformation, and the potential for malicious use. Ensuring the responsible development and deployment of generative AI requires careful consideration of these ethical and societal implications. It’s crucial to establish clear guidelines and regulations to mitigate the risks and maximize the benefits of this transformative technology.

AI Model Type Key Capabilities Potential Applications
Large Language Models (LLMs) Text generation, translation, summarization, code generation Chatbots, content creation, customer service, software development
Image Generators Creating images from text prompts, image editing, style transfer Graphic design, marketing, art, entertainment
Audio Generators Creating music, sound effects, speech synthesis, voice cloning Music production, podcasting, voice assistants, accessibility

AI’s Role in Cybersecurity

Artificial intelligence is becoming an increasingly vital tool in the fight against cyber threats. AI-powered cybersecurity systems can analyze vast amounts of data to identify patterns and anomalies that might indicate malicious activity. This allows them to detect and respond to threats much faster and more effectively than traditional security methods. Machine learning algorithms can learn from past attacks to improve their detection capabilities and adapt to evolving threat landscapes.

However, the same AI technologies used to enhance cybersecurity can also be exploited by attackers. AI-powered malware can evade detection by learning to mimic legitimate software, and AI-driven phishing attacks can be incredibly sophisticated and difficult to identify. Therefore, a continuous arms race is underway between cybersecurity professionals and cybercriminals, with both sides leveraging AI to gain an advantage.

The Ethical Considerations of AI

As AI becomes more pervasive, it’s essential to address the ethical considerations surrounding its development and deployment. These include issues of bias, fairness, transparency, accountability, and privacy. AI systems can perpetuate and amplify existing societal biases if they are trained on biased data. This can lead to discriminatory outcomes in areas like hiring, lending, and criminal justice.

Developing fair and unbiased AI systems requires careful attention to data collection, model design, and algorithmic auditing. Transparency is also crucial, as it allows users to understand how AI systems are making decisions. Accountability mechanisms are needed to ensure that individuals or organizations can be held responsible for the actions of AI systems. Finally, protecting individuals’ privacy is paramount, and data should be collected and used responsibly.

The Role of Regulation and Governance

The rapid pace of AI development has led to calls for increased regulation and governance. Governments around the world are grappling with how to strike a balance between fostering innovation and mitigating the risks associated with AI. Several regulatory approaches are being considered, ranging from light-touch guidelines to more comprehensive legislation. The European Union is at the forefront of AI regulation with its proposed AI Act, which aims to establish a risk-based framework for governing AI systems.

Effective AI governance requires a multi-stakeholder approach, involving governments, industry, academia, and civil society. International cooperation is also essential, as AI is a global technology that transcends national boundaries. The goal should be to create a regulatory environment that promotes responsible innovation, protects fundamental rights, and fosters public trust in AI technology.

  1. Develop Ethical Guidelines: Establish principles for responsible AI development and deployment.
  2. Promote Transparency and Explainability: Ensure that AI systems are understandable and accountable.
  3. Address Bias and Discrimination: Mitigate the risk of unfair or discriminatory outcomes.
  4. Protect Privacy and Data Security: Safeguard individuals’ personal information.
  5. Foster International Cooperation: Collaborate on AI governance and standards.
